Community Advisory Board

The Center for U.S.-Mexican Studies' Community Advisory Board is comprised of distinguished members of the San Diego and Tijuana business and professional communities and considers ways in which the Center might use its internationally recognized capacity for high-quality research to address issues of broad policy interest to the San Diego-Tijuana region. The Board will also have a key role in planning special activities during the Center's twenty-fifth anniversary year.
